Continue ReadingThe staff just completed the updated rankings to include 108 players in the class. There were several new players who were added to the rankings. I am doing a two-part review to cover several of the newcomers. The listed players performances are now being recognized.
Joshua Anderson, QB, 6’1″ 190, (No. 7 Overall/No. 5 QB), Middle Creek HS. He has a strong arm and a solid throwing action with a quick release. Joshua delivered accurate medium and long-range passes on target. He displayed the ability to deliver accurate passes on target while moving. Joshua displayed confidence and impressed me with his performance throughout a camp that I covered. Joshua is expected to draw a lot of recruiting attention during the upcoming season.

Izay Bridges Izay Bridges 5'8" | 160 lbs | WR Shelby | 2024 State NC , WR, 5’8″ 160, (No. 56 Overall/No. 10 WR), Shelby HS. Izay runs good pass routes and separation from defenders to make catches. He displayed speed to accelerate past defenders in the open field for big gains, scoring often. Izay finished the season with 1,216 total receiving yards for a 17.9 receiving yards average per catch. He had 17 total TDs, 14 were receiving TDs. Izay is expected to continue his high level of play during the upcoming season. Izay’s participation in Summer Prospect Camps will generate recruiting interest for him.

Tavares Carter Tavares Carter 6'3" | 170 lbs | WR Heritage | 2024 State NC , WR, 6’3″ 170, (No. 50 Overall/No. 9 WR), Heritage HS. Tavares runs good pass routes and separation from defenders to make catches. He displayed good hands on the catches made in traffic. Tavares is a big possession receiver who averaged 18.5 receiving yards per catch. He uses his height and long arms to his advantage, making it difficult to defend him in man-coverage. Tavares’ participation in Summer Prospect Camps will generate recruiting interest for him.
Nate Crosby Nate Crosby 5'11" | 185 lbs | RB Monroe | 2024 State NC , RB, 5’10″ 185, (No. 59 Overall/No. 10 RB), Monroe HS. Nate displayed good hands on the pass plays to make catches. He follows blockers and accelerates into openings for big yardage. Nate finished the season with 1,036 total rushing yards and 12 total TDs, 9 were rushing TDs. He is a shifty runner who does not go down after initial contact is made. He is expected to continue his high level of play during the upcoming season. Nate’s participation in Summer Prospect Camps will generate recruiting interest for him.
